My name is Kimberline Dookie-Barron, and I have two amazing children who were labeled as Autistic and ADHD and, in my opinion, were given up on.

My husband and I decided to withdraw them from the public Peel District School Board and place them in an environment where they were not labeled and where their unique needs were better supported.

Choosing a Different Path

I am incredibly grateful for the role Educate Academy Elementary has played in my children’s educational journey.

Watching my two children thrive and grow under their guidance has been truly heartening. The academy’s unique approach to progressive education has helped them develop both academically and personally.

They are encouraged to:

  • Think critically

  • Collaborate confidently

  • Approach challenges with resilience

Real Growth, Real Confidence

I have seen significant improvements in their enthusiasm for learning. Their teachers’ genuine dedication to nurturing each student’s potential is evident in everything they do.

Educate Academy Elementary has been more than just an academic institution for our family — it has become a community that supports holistic growth.
